The cost of a transponder key
The cost of a transponder key will vary according to the year, model and year of your vehicle. The keys of newer cars have high-tech transponder chip technology which must be paired with an auto locksmith or dealer before the car is able to start. This is a longer process than cutting a standard keys, and costs between $75 and 200 with the programming and cutting services included. The first step to replacing your car keys is determining the type of key that you have. Basic keys without a chip are more affordable and are available for duplicates at around $10 by most locksmiths and hardware stores. Laser cut keys are more expensive, and they have an unusual sideways carving on them, which makes them difficult to duplicate. They have chips that need to be programmed into your vehicle.
Transponder keys were popular in the 1990s. They offer an enhanced level of security by preventing thieves from getting into your car without the correct key. The keys that are transponder have tiny chips in the head of the key that communicates with your car and allows it to turn on. just click the next document was developed to fight the increasing rate of thefts from cars by GM and others. The key is more expensive than a regular one due to the fact that it needs to be programmed by an auto dealer or locksmith to your vehicle.

The cost of replacing a car key depends on the type and model of your vehicle. Keys that are flat, traditional, and do not require an accessory key fob are usually the most affordable to replace. They can be bought at hardware stores or auto parts stores for around $25. It can be more expensive to replace a smart car key because it needs to be reprogrammed. A smart car key replacement can cost between $200 to $500.
A standard chip key can be cut by many locksmiths or auto part shops, but you'll require reprogramming in the event that you lose it. This is a complex procedure that requires specialized equipment, which is usually only available through the dealer. The key fob may also require reprogramming according to the model of your car.
